Account Recovery — Sketchrel History Service. If the release manager account on Sketchrel, our diagram editor, becomes locked during a release, the undo/redo history service cannot be administered and stacked operations may be trimmed prematurely. Do not restart the service first; that discards unflushed redo buffers. Instead, open the recovery console on the Dunmoor standby node and select administrative restore. When the console prompts, enter the recovery passphrase provided below.

strongbox words: kelion-ralvan-casix-aldeth-gorius-kelath-isteth-tamwyn-novok-queniel-druok-quenok-wenael

Hey Priva,

Quick heads-up before Friday's DR drill for the Inkmill markdown pipeline: we'll restore the renderer config from the cold backup, so you'll need the escrow credentials handy. Grab a coffee first — the restore takes a while. For the sealed vault copy, the recovery passphrase is below.

recovery phrase for kahop-kahap: istys-novdor-joreth-silir-eliys

## Further Reading

The drift-compensation logic in `calibrate_loop.py` assumes the Verdanta greenhouse controller's humidity sensors drift linearly at roughly 0.3% per week between recalibrations. Reviewers should check that any change to the sampling interval keeps the Kalman correction window aligned with the drift model, or compensation will overshoot. Background on the drift characterization study and the raw calibration datasets is available on the internal wiki page below.

runbook for yageg-tafop: https://superset.merlaqnet.local/deploy/projects/issue/display/repo/projects/ticket/e6ac41f4bf7bc116ee61994c